lakes have been around for several years and there is still much hype and And have in mind that key processes related to the data lake architecture include data ingestion, data streaming, change data capture, transformation, data preparation, and cataloging. Its research is produced independently by its research organization without input or influence from any third party. and architectural principles to make sure you are using the data lake and #2: Data in motion Noise ratio is very high compared to signals, and so filtering the noise from the pertinent information, handling high volumes, and the velocity of data is significant. Enable efficient data exploration, with instant and near-infinite scalability and concurrency. ... and others. They describe a … Big Data Patterns and Mechanisms This resource catalog is published by Arcitura Education in support of the Big Data Science Certified Professional (BDSCP) program. Design Patternsare formalized best practices that one can use to solve common problems when designing a system. All rights reserved. ETL and ELT design patterns for lake house architecture using Amazon Redshift: Part 1 ETL and ELT. We will cover things like best practices real-world guidance from dozens of successful implementations in Azure. Data Lake has been a critical strategy of modern architecture design. When planning to ingest data into the data lake, one of the key considerations is to determine how to organize a data ingestion pipeline and enable consumers to access the data. Jason Horner. DevOps for Azure SQL. Easiest to onboard a new data source. Data Lake is a term that's appeared in this decade to describe an important component of the data analytics pipeline in the world of Big Data. There are two common design patterns when moving data from source systems to a data warehouse. We want to spread that knowledge. When designed well, a data lake is an effective data-driven design pattern for capturing a wide range of data types, both old and new, at large scale. All Rights Reserved. DataKitchen sees the data lake as a design pattern. This research provides technical professionals with a guidance framework for the systematic design of a data lake. Although Gartner research may address legal and financial issues, Gartner does not provide legal or investment advice and its research should not be construed or used as such. This is the convergence of relational and non-relational, or structured and unstructured data orchestrated by Azure Data Factory coming together in Azure Blob Storage to act as the primary data source for Azure services. These patterns and their associated mechanism definitions were developed for official BDSCP courses. This site is best viewed with JavaScript enabled. Your access and use of this publication are governed by Gartner’s Usage Policy. Data Lake is a data store pattern that prioritizes availability over all else, across the organization, departments, and users of the data. Level: Intermediate. And we will Independence from fixed schema The ability to apply schema upon read, as needed for each consumption purpose, can only be accomplished if the underlying core storage layer does not dictate a fixed schema. Use Design Patterns to Increase the Value of Your Data Lake Published: 29 May 2018 ID: G00342255 Analyst(s): Henry Cook, Thornton Craig Summary This research provides technical professionals with a guidance framework for the systematic design of a data lake. The solution deploys a console that users can access to search and browse available datasets for their business needs. He says, “You can’t buy a ready-to-use Data Lake. It appears that your browser does not support JavaScript, or you have it disabled. Henry Cook Data lakes complement warehouses with a design pattern that focuses on original raw data fidelity and long-term storage at a low cost while providing a new form of analytical agility. A common pattern that a lot of companies use to populate a Hadoop-based data lake is to get data from pre-existing relational databases and data warehouses. A data lake design pattern offers a set of workloads and expectations to help guide a successful data lake implementation. Over the years, the design of data lakes has evolved and led to innovative ways for organizations to adopt and benefit. for data ingestion and recommendations on file formats as well as designing ©2020 Gartner, Inc. and/or its affiliates. The value of having the relational data warehouse layer is to support the business rules, security model, and governance which are often layered here. There is a breadth of knowledge in the data community that will benefit everyone. In either location, the data should be stored in text files. Developers must flesh out a design pattern (based on current requirements) to create a finished solution. 2. SQLBits was started by a group of individuals that are passionate about the Microsoft Data Platform. hyperbole surrounding their use. By definition, a data lake is optimized for the quick ingestion of raw, detailed source data plus on-the-fly processing of such data for exploration, analytics and operations. Typically, this includes data of various types and from multiple sources, readily available to be categorized, processed, analyzed and consumed by diverse groups within the organization. Enterprise big data systems face a variety of data sources with non-relevant information (noise) alongside relevant (signal) data. Using a data lake lets you to combine storage for files in multiple formats, whether structured, semi-structured, or unstructured.
Crisp Chat Webflow, Construction Company Strategy Example, Presentation Skills For Middle School Students, The Fox And The Cat Grimm, Juniper Spiral Tree Care, Grilled Romaine Salad Bon Appétit, Fantastic Furniture Bunk Beds, What Color Carpet Goes With Agreeable Gray Walls, Grizzly Wild Salmon Oil For Dogs, White Pet Names,